{"id":276732,"date":"2026-01-27T17:46:32","date_gmt":"2026-01-27T17:46:32","guid":{"rendered":"https:\/\/wordpress.org\/plugins\/edit-checkout-fields-for-woo-by-ssp\/"},"modified":"2026-01-27T17:45:08","modified_gmt":"2026-01-27T17:45:08","slug":"customizable-checkout-experience-for-woo-stores","status":"closed","type":"plugin","link":"https:\/\/wordpress.org\/plugins\/customizable-checkout-experience-for-woo-stores\/","author":23284141,"comment_status":"closed","ping_status":"closed","template":"","meta":{"version":"1.0.0","stable_tag":"1.0.0","tested":"6.9.4","requires":"5.8","requires_php":"7.4","requires_plugins":null,"header_name":"Customizable Checkout Experience for Woo Stores","header_author":"jimmyredline80","header_description":"Complete WooCommerce checkout customization - manage billing, shipping, account, and additional fields. Drag-drop reordering, active\/disabled sections. Works with classic\/shortcode checkout.","assets_banners_color":"fdfdfe","last_updated":"2026-01-27 17:45:08","external_support_url":"","external_repository_url":"","donate_link":"","header_plugin_uri":"","header_author_uri":"https:\/\/plugins-for-wp.com","rating":0,"author_block_rating":0,"active_installs":0,"downloads":158,"num_ratings":0,"support_threads":0,"support_threads_resolved":0,"author_block_count":0,"sections":["description","installation","faq","changelog"],"tags":{"1.0.0":{"tag":"1.0.0","author":"jimmyredline80","date":"2026-01-27 17:45:08"}},"upgrade_notice":{"1.0.0":"<p>Initial release.<\/p>"},"ratings":[],"assets_icons":{"icon-256x256.png":{"filename":"icon-256x256.png","revision":3448110,"resolution":"256x256","location":"assets","locale":""}},"assets_banners":{"banner-772x250.png":{"filename":"banner-772x250.png","revision":3448121,"resolution":"772x250","location":"assets","locale":""}},"assets_blueprints":{},"all_blocks":[],"tagged_versions":["1.0.0"],"block_files":[],"assets_screenshots":[],"screenshots":{"1":"Billing fields management with drag-drop reordering","2":"Shipping fields configuration","3":"Additional\/custom fields with add new option","4":"Field edit modal with all options","5":"Settings page with layout options","6":"Account creation fields on checkout"}},"plugin_section":[],"plugin_tags":[3148,157033,2759,2235,286],"plugin_category":[43,45],"plugin_contributors":[246580],"plugin_business_model":[],"class_list":["post-276732","plugin","type-plugin","status-closed","hentry","plugin_tags-checkout","plugin_tags-checkout-editor","plugin_tags-customization","plugin_tags-fields","plugin_tags-woocommerce","plugin_category-customization","plugin_category-ecommerce","plugin_contributors-jimmyredline80","plugin_committers-jimmyredline80"],"banners":[],"icons":{"svg":false,"icon":"https:\/\/s.w.org\/plugins\/geopattern-icon\/customizable-checkout-experience-for-woo-stores_fdfdfe.svg","icon_2x":false,"generated":true},"screenshots":[],"raw_content":"<!--section=description-->\n<p>Take full control of your WooCommerce checkout \u2014 no code required.<\/p>\n\n<p><strong>Edit Checkout Fields for WooCommerce by SSP<\/strong> gives you complete control over every field on your checkout page. Add, remove, reorder, and customize billing, shipping, and additional fields with an intuitive drag-and-drop interface. Create custom fields, enable account registration, and streamline your checkout flow.<\/p>\n\n<p>Stop losing customers to a cluttered or confusing checkout. Show only what you need, in the order you want.<\/p>\n\n<p>\u2705 Manage billing, shipping, and additional fields from one interface\n\u2705 Drag-and-drop field reordering\n\u2705 Enable\/disable any field with one click\n\u2705 Add unlimited custom fields\n\u2705 11 field types (text, textarea, select, checkbox, radio, email, phone, number, date, password, heading)\n\u2705 Edit labels, placeholders, CSS classes, and required status\n\u2705 Built-in account creation fields (username, password, confirm password)\n\u2705 Auto-generate passwords and email them to customers\n\u2705 Single form mode \u2014 combine all fields into one section\n\u2705 Combine billing and shipping option\n\u2705 Custom fields saved to orders, admin, emails, and confirmations\n\u2705 Real-time password strength indicator\n\u2705 Password match validation\n\u2705 HPOS compatible<\/p>\n\n<p><strong>What does it do?<\/strong>\nThis plugin replaces the default WooCommerce checkout field management with a visual editor. Drag fields to reorder, click to enable\/disable, and add your own custom fields \u2014 all without editing templates or writing code.<\/p>\n\n<p><strong>Who is this for?<\/strong>\nWooCommerce store owners who want to customize their checkout experience, reduce friction, collect additional information, or simplify the purchase process.<\/p>\n\n<p><strong>Field Types Available:<\/strong><\/p>\n\n<ul>\n<li>Text<\/li>\n<li>Textarea<\/li>\n<li>Select\/Dropdown<\/li>\n<li>Checkbox<\/li>\n<li>Radio Buttons<\/li>\n<li>Email<\/li>\n<li>Phone<\/li>\n<li>Number<\/li>\n<li>Date Picker<\/li>\n<li>Password<\/li>\n<li>Section Heading<\/li>\n<\/ul>\n\n<p><strong>Account Creation Options:<\/strong><\/p>\n\n<ul>\n<li>Email as account login<\/li>\n<li>Custom username field<\/li>\n<li>Password with strength indicator<\/li>\n<li>Confirm password with match validation<\/li>\n<li>Auto-generated passwords emailed to customers<\/li>\n<\/ul>\n\n<p><strong>Stop fighting your checkout. Start controlling it.<\/strong><\/p>\n\n<p>Install now and build the checkout your store deserves.<\/p>\n\n<h3>Important Notice<\/h3>\n\n<p>This plugin works with the <strong>Classic WooCommerce Checkout<\/strong> (shortcode-based) only. It is NOT compatible with the Block-based checkout editor.<\/p>\n\n<p>To use, replace your checkout page content with: <code>[woocommerce_checkout]<\/code><\/p>\n\n<h3>Third Party Services<\/h3>\n\n<p>This plugin includes links to external services provided by Stupid Simple Plugins. These links are displayed within the plugin admin interface and are only accessed when you choose to click them. No data is automatically transmitted.<\/p>\n\n<p><strong>Stupid Simple Plugins Website (stupidsimpleplugins.com)<\/strong><\/p>\n\n<p>The plugin admin interface contains links to:<\/p>\n\n<ul>\n<li>Documentation pages for plugin help and tutorials<\/li>\n<li>Support contact forms for assistance requests<\/li>\n<li>Plugin product pages showcasing other available plugins<\/li>\n<li>Pricing pages for premium plugin offerings<\/li>\n<\/ul>\n\n<p>These links are provided for your convenience to access documentation, support, and additional products. Clicking these links will take you to the Stupid Simple Plugins website.<\/p>\n\n<ul>\n<li>Terms of Service: <a href=\"https:\/\/www.stupidsimpleplugins.com\/terms-of-service\/\">https:\/\/www.stupidsimpleplugins.com\/terms-of-service\/<\/a><\/li>\n<li>Privacy Policy: <a href=\"https:\/\/www.stupidsimpleplugins.com\/privacy-policy\/\">https:\/\/www.stupidsimpleplugins.com\/privacy-policy\/<\/a><\/li>\n<\/ul>\n\n<h3>Privacy<\/h3>\n\n<p>This plugin does not automatically transmit any data to external servers.<\/p>\n\n<p>All field configurations, settings, and custom field data are stored locally in your WordPress database. No external API calls or data collection occurs during normal plugin operation.<\/p>\n\n<p>Custom field data entered by customers during checkout is saved to WooCommerce order meta and displayed in the admin order screen, order confirmation page, and order email notifications.<\/p>\n\n<p>The plugin admin interface contains optional links to Stupid Simple Plugins website for documentation, support, and additional products. These links are only accessed when manually clicked by an administrator.<\/p>\n\n<!--section=installation-->\n<ol>\n<li>Upload ZIP via Plugins \u2192 Add New \u2192 Upload<\/li>\n<li>Activate the plugin<\/li>\n<li>Ensure WooCommerce is installed and active<\/li>\n<li>Go to WooCommerce \u2192 Checkout Fields<\/li>\n<li>Start customizing your checkout fields<\/li>\n<\/ol>\n\n<!--section=faq-->\n<dl>\n<dt id=\"does%20this%20require%20woocommerce%3F\"><h3>Does this require WooCommerce?<\/h3><\/dt>\n<dd><p>Yes. This plugin is built specifically for WooCommerce stores.<\/p><\/dd>\n<dt id=\"does%20it%20work%20with%20the%20block%20checkout%3F\"><h3>Does it work with the Block checkout?<\/h3><\/dt>\n<dd><p>No. This plugin works with the classic shortcode checkout only. Replace your checkout page content with <code>[woocommerce_checkout]<\/code> to use the classic checkout.<\/p><\/dd>\n<dt id=\"can%20i%20add%20custom%20fields%3F\"><h3>Can I add custom fields?<\/h3><\/dt>\n<dd><p>Yes. Go to the Additional \/ Custom tab and click \"Add Custom Field\" to create text, textarea, select, checkbox, radio, email, phone, number, date, or password fields.<\/p><\/dd>\n<dt id=\"where%20do%20custom%20fields%20appear%3F\"><h3>Where do custom fields appear?<\/h3><\/dt>\n<dd><p>Custom fields appear after the order notes on checkout. The data is saved to the order and displayed in admin, order emails, and order confirmations.<\/p><\/dd>\n<dt id=\"can%20i%20enable%20account%20creation%20during%20checkout%3F\"><h3>Can I enable account creation during checkout?<\/h3><\/dt>\n<dd><p>Yes. Enable the account username, password, and confirm password fields in the Billing tab. Customers can create accounts during checkout.<\/p><\/dd>\n<dt id=\"what%20is%20auto-generated%20password%3F\"><h3>What is auto-generated password?<\/h3><\/dt>\n<dd><p>When enabled, customers are forced to create accounts. If they leave the password field blank, a secure password is generated and emailed to them automatically.<\/p><\/dd>\n<dt id=\"can%20i%20combine%20billing%20and%20shipping%20fields%3F\"><h3>Can I combine billing and shipping fields?<\/h3><\/dt>\n<dd><p>Yes. Use \"Combine Billing &amp; Shipping\" in Settings to merge them into one section. This also hides the \"Ship to different address\" checkbox.<\/p><\/dd>\n<dt id=\"what%20is%20single%20form%20mode%3F\"><h3>What is Single Form Mode?<\/h3><\/dt>\n<dd><p>Single Form Mode combines all fields (billing, shipping, additional) into one unified tab for simplified management.<\/p><\/dd>\n<dt id=\"can%20i%20reset%20to%20defaults%3F\"><h3>Can I reset to defaults?<\/h3><\/dt>\n<dd><p>Yes. Click \"Reset to Defaults\" at the bottom of the page to restore all fields to their original WooCommerce settings.<\/p><\/dd>\n<dt id=\"does%20this%20plugin%20collect%20any%20data%3F\"><h3>Does this plugin collect any data?<\/h3><\/dt>\n<dd><p>No. This plugin does not collect, transmit, or share any data with external servers. All settings and field data are stored locally in your WordPress database.<\/p><\/dd>\n\n<\/dl>\n\n<!--section=changelog-->\n<h4>1.0.0<\/h4>\n\n<p>Initial release.<\/p>","raw_excerpt":"Customize WooCommerce checkout fields with drag-drop reordering. Add custom fields, manage billing &amp; shipping. Classic checkout.","jetpack_sharing_enabled":true,"_links":{"self":[{"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in\/276732","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in"}],"about":[{"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/types\/plugin"}],"replies":[{"embeddable":true,"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/comments?post=276732"}],"author":[{"embeddable":true,"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wporg\/v1\/users\/jimmyredline80"}],"wp:attachment":[{"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/media?parent=276732"}],"wp:term":[{"taxonomy":"plugin_section","embeddable":true,"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_section?post=276732"},{"taxonomy":"plugin_tags","embeddable":true,"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_tags?post=276732"},{"taxonomy":"plugin_category","embeddable":true,"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_category?post=276732"},{"taxonomy":"plugin_contributors","embeddable":true,"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_contributors?post=276732"},{"taxonomy":"plugin_business_model","embeddable":true,"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_business_model?post=276732"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}